Understanding Sash Windows
Sash windows comprise 2 or more movable panels (or "sashes") that slide vertically within a frame. They are typically built from wood, although modern-day alternatives, such as uPVC, are also offered. The main reasons property owners purchase sash window remodellings include:

The renovation process for sash windows typically includes a number of important stages, performed by specialists who possess the necessary expertise. A normal renovation may include the following steps:
Assessment and Consultation:
A thorough assessment of the condition of the sash windows to recognize concerns such as rot, misalignment, and draftiness.Conversation with the homeowner regarding specific requirements and preferences.
Restoration of Existing Frames:
Repairing or replacing broken sections of the wood.Treatment for insects or rot to extend the lifespan of the windows.
Sash Repair and Glazing:
Ensuring that sashes are correctly weighted and slide efficiently.Updating or changing glazing to enhance energy performance, which might involve setting up double-glazing units.
Finishing Touches:

For how long does the sash window renovation procedure take?
The timeframe for sash window renovation can vary depending upon the degree of the work needed. Typically, a full renovation can take anywhere from a couple of days to a couple of weeks.
2. Can I perform sash window renovations myself?
While minor repairs may be manageable for DIY enthusiasts, it is typically suggested to employ experts for detailed restorations to ensure quality work and compliance with local policies.
3. What products are best for sash window renovation?
Traditionally, lumber is the preferred product due to its aesthetic appeal and historic worth. Modern options, such as premium uPVC, can also be used, specifically in non-listed properties.
4. Are grants readily available for sash window remodellings?
Specific heritage organizations and local councils might offer grants or rewards for the restoration of historical homes. House owners must examine for readily available programs in their location.
5. How can I ensure that my renovated sash windows are energy-efficient?
Consulting with specialists who use modern-day techniques and products-- such as double glazing and weatherstripping-- can greatly boost the energy effectiveness of remodelled sash windows.
